- For "We hold these truths to be self - evident...", the phrase "self - evident" means that the truths are clearly true without needing proof. So it matches "We believe these things to be clearly true."
- For "...that all men are created equal...", the idea of being created equal implies that all men should be treated fairly. So it matches "All men should be treated fairly."
- For "...that they are endowed by their Creator with certain unalienable rights...", the word "endowed" here means given, and "by their Creator" refers to God. So it matches "They have been given permanent rights by God."
- For "...that among these are life, liberty and the pursuit of happiness.", "life, liberty and the pursuit of happiness" are rights that include life, freedom, and the chance to achieve their goals. So it matches "These rights include life, freedom, and the chance to achieve their goals."
